阿比盖尔·盖辛格 (Abigail Geisinger) 初级保健学者:一个创新的教育计划,解决关键的劳动力需求

概括
阿比盖尔·盖辛格学者计划 (AGSP) 解决了医生短缺问题,为致力于初级保健或精神病学的学生提供全额学费和奖学金. 这一创新计划旨在加强医生劳动力并改善医疗保健的获取.

背景情况:
- 美国面临着初级保健医生的短缺,医疗教育成本上升和学生债务加剧了这一问题.
- 综合卫生系统强调健康管理,获得和以价值为基础的护理的初级保健.
- 招聘激励措施不足以满足对初级保健提供者和精神病医生的需求.
研究的目的:
- 介绍和评估阿比盖尔·盖辛格学者计划 (AGSP),作为增加初级保健医生和精神病医生的新方法.
- 评估与初级保健或精神病学服务承诺相关的全学费和奖学金计划的有效性.
主要方法:
- 该AGSP提供全额学费,费用和生活津贴作为可原谅的贷款,学生承诺在初级保健或精神病学后住院盖辛格.
- 该计划包括优惠的临床安置,增强的课程,并支持专门的队列,有选择退出条款.
- 监测的结果包括项目退出,学业表现,参与者满意度,贷款偿还与服务履行,以及长期保留在初级保健中.
主要成果:
- AGSP支持每班45名学生,提供财政援助和专业培训.
- 监测跟踪学生的承诺,学术成功和课程满意度.
- 关键指标集中在劳动力保留和该计划对初级保健医生供应的影响上.
结论:
- AGSP模式提供了大量的财政支持和增强的初级保健课程,吸引学生到需要的专业.
- 该倡议旨在加强初级保健医师的员工队伍,并与不断变化的医疗保健融资模式保持一致.
- 该计划为医学院和卫生系统提供了一个可行的战略,以解决关键地区医生短缺的问题.

Secondary healthcare is offered by a specialist, generally in hospitals or clinics for patients referred by primary healthcare providers. It occurs when a person has an illness or injury that requires specific medical care. Secondary care is often referred to as acute care. Secondary care can range from uncomplicated care to repair a minor laceration or treat a strep throat infection to more complicated emergent care, such as treating a head injury sustained in an automobile accident.
